How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Middletown?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Middletown Studio Apartments | $4,061 | $3,775 | $4,348 |
| Middletown 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,118 | $842 | $3,775 |
| Middletown 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,379 | $1,266 | $3,578 |
| Middletown 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,256 | $1,453 | $3,044 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Middletown
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Middletown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Middletown ranges from $842 to $3,775 with an average monthly rent of $2,118.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Middletown c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Middletown range from $1,266 to $3,578.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,379.
